About This Job: Sewing Machine Operators

Operate or tend sewing machines to join, reinforce, decorate, or perform related sewing operations in the manufacture of garment or nongarment products.

Salary Range: Sewing Machine Operators in Georgia

Salaries for Sewing Machine Operators in Georgia range from $23,850 at the 10th percentile (entry level) to $42,120 at the 90th percentile (experienced). The middle 50% earn between $28,060 and $36,920.

Data Source & Methodology

Salary data is sourced from the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ics (OEWS) survey, 2024 estimates. The OEWS survey covers approximately 1.1 million establishments nationwide.

Annual salaries are calculated based on a standard 2,080-hour work year. Actual compensation may vary based on experience, education, employer, and local market conditions. Figures do not include benefits, bonuses, or overtime pay.
